.product-form-btn .klaviyo-bis-trigger{display:none}.product-form-btn.btn--sold-out .klaviyo-bis-trigger{display:block!important}.product-form-btn [id^=AddToCartText-],.product-form-btn .atc-btn{display:block}.product-form-btn.btn--sold-out [id^=AddToCartText-],.product-form-btn.btn--sold-out .atc-btn{display:none!important}div[data-section-part=variants],div[data-section-part=form_button],div[data-section-part=form_quantity]{width:100%}.product-single__photo{margin-top:20px}.shopify-app-block{max-width:1180px;margin:0 auto;padding:0 20px}.product__photo-wrapper{padding:0!important}.product__photo-wrapper img{position:static!important}.form__label{padding:0 5px;font-size:14px;font-weight:500}.powered-by-rebuy{display:none}.rebuy-money{color:#0854b6!important;font-weight:700;font-size:18px}.rebuy-product-title{font-size:16px;font-weight:600}.rebuy-variant-title{display:none!important}.rebuy-widget .primary-title{font-size:30px!important}.rebuy-product-price{margin-top:10px!important}.rebuy-carousel__arrow{border:1px solid #ebebeb!important}.splide__pagination{display:none!important}.ricon-heart{color:#cb0000!important}.cart__widget{background:#fff;margin-top:30px}.rebuy-product-actions{display:flex;gap:5px}.rebuy-product-actions .rebuy-button{background:#0854b6!important;border-color:#0854b6!important;border-radius:0!important}.rebuy-product-actions .rebuy-select{border-radius:0!important;background-image:linear-gradient(45deg,transparent 50%,#919191 50%),linear-gradient(135deg,#919191 50%,transparent 50%)!important;padding:15px 25px 5px 15px!important;background-position:calc(100% - 20px) calc(1em + 9px),calc(100% - 15px) calc(1em + 9px),calc(100% - 3.5em) .5em!important}.rebuy-product-actions .product-quantity{width:65%;margin:0!important}.rebuy-product-actions .rebuy-label{font-size:8px!important}.rebuy-product-options .rebuy-select{border-radius:0!important}.cl-upload--counter{color:#000!important}.photos{display:flex;flex-direction:column;gap:10px}.photos__item--main{order:1;width:100%;border:1px solid #f7f7f7;margin:0}.photos__item--thumbs{order:2}.photos__item--thumbs .product-single__thumbnails{min-width:0}.product-single__thumbnails{display:flex;gap:10px;padding:4px 0;margin:0;-webkit-overflow-scrolling:touch;scroll-behavior:smooth;max-height:420px;overflow:auto;cursor:ns-resize}.product-single__thumbnails::-webkit-scrollbar{height:8px}.product-single__thumbnails::-webkit-scrollbar-thumb{background:#ddd;border-radius:4px}.product-single__thumbnail-item.is-active .product-thumb{border-color:#000;border:2px solid}.product-thumb{display:inline-flex;border:1px solid #eeeeee;background:transparent;cursor:pointer;height:100px;overflow:hidden;position:relative;width:100px;padding:0}.product-thumb img{position:absolute;width:auto;height:auto;top:50%;left:50%;transform:translate(-50%,-50%);max-height:90px;padding:3px}.product-thumb:focus-visible img{outline:2px solid #005fcc;outline-offset:2px}.thumb-row{display:grid;grid-template-columns:auto 1fr auto;align-items:center;gap:8px;width:100%}.thumb-nav-wrap{display:flex;gap:8px;margin:8px 0}.thumb-nav-btn{display:inline-flex;align-items:center;justify-content:center;width:34px;height:34px;border:1px solid #e5e5e5;border-radius:6px;background:#fff;cursor:pointer;transition:box-shadow .15s ease,border-color .15s ease}.thumb-nav-btn:hover{border-color:#999;box-shadow:0 1px 2px #0000000f}.pg-btn{width:34px;height:34px;display:inline-flex;align-items:center;justify-content:center;border:none;border-radius:0;cursor:pointer;background:#ededed;color:#000;font-size:35px}.pg-btn .icon{fill:#000}.pg-btn.pg-prev{right:55px}.pg-btn:hover{border-color:#999}.pg-btn:focus-visible{outline:2px solid #005fcc;outline-offset:2px}.pg-btn[disabled]{opacity:.4;pointer-events:none}.product-form-btn{padding:14px 0!important;border-radius:0;min-height:auto!important}.hidden,.product-form-btn.btn--sold-out{display:none}.bis-button.hidden{display:none!important}variant-selects{width:100%}variant-selects[data-busy=true] .VariantRadioLabel{opacity:.6;pointer-events:none}variant-selects .VariantRadio[data-pending=true]+.VariantRadioLabel{outline:2px solid #111}.VariantRadio--hidden{position:absolute!important;opacity:0;pointer-events:none;width:0;height:0}.ColorSwatchGrid{display:grid;grid-template-columns:repeat(auto-fill,minmax(100px,1fr));gap:.6rem;margin-top:.4rem}.ColorTile{display:flex;flex-direction:column;align-items:center;gap:.35rem;text-align:center;cursor:pointer}.ColorTile__Thumb{width:70px;height:70px;border-radius:50%;overflow:hidden;border:1px solid #ddd;display:inline-flex;align-items:center;justify-content:center;padding:3px;position:relative}.stockout-icon{position:absolute;left:50%;top:50%;transform:translate(-50%,-50%)}.ColorTile__Thumb img{display:block;width:100%;height:100%;object-fit:cover}.stockout img{opacity:.5}.ColorTile__Thumb--fallback{width:100%;height:100%;border-radius:50%;background:#f2f2f2}.ColorTile__Text{font-size:11px;text-transform:capitalize;font-weight:500;color:#000}.stockout .ColorTile__Text{color:#6b6b6b}.VariantRadio--hidden:checked+.ColorTile .ColorTile__Thumb{outline:2px solid #000000;outline-offset:2px;border:none}input[disabled]+.ColorTile{opacity:.45;cursor:not-allowed}.OptionValues{display:flex;gap:.6rem;flex-wrap:wrap}.OptionValues .VariantRadio{position:absolute!important;opacity:0;pointer-events:none;width:0;height:0}.OptionValues .VariantRadioLabel{display:flex;align-items:center;justify-content:center;min-height:44px;padding:.5rem .75rem;border:1px solid #ddd;border-radius:8px;background:#fff;text-align:center;cursor:pointer;-webkit-user-select:none;user-select:none;line-height:1.1;font-size:.95rem;transition:border-color .15s ease,box-shadow .15s ease,background-color .15s ease}.OptionValues .VariantRadio:checked+.VariantRadioLabel{border-color:#111;box-shadow:0 0 0 2px #111 inset}@media (hover: hover){.OptionValues .VariantRadioLabel:hover{border-color:#999}}.OptionValues .VariantRadio:focus-visible+.VariantRadioLabel{outline:2px solid #005fcc;outline-offset:2px}.OptionValues input[disabled]+.VariantRadioLabel{opacity:.45;cursor:not-allowed}.OptionValues .VariantRadioLabel{word-break:break-word}.OptionValues .VariantRadioLabel,.ColorTile .ColorTile__Text{white-space:normal;word-break:break-word;overflow-wrap:anywhere;line-height:1.15}.qty[data-qty-box]{display:inline-grid;grid-template-columns:44px minmax(64px,auto) 44px;align-items:center;border:1px solid #e6e6e6;background:#f6f6f6;border-radius:2px;overflow:hidden;-webkit-user-select:none;user-select:none}.qty[data-qty-box] [data-qty-btn=minus]{border-right:1px solid #e6e6e6}.qty[data-qty-box] [data-qty-btn=plus]{border-left:1px solid #e6e6e6}.qty__btn{-webkit-appearance:none;appearance:none;border:0;background:transparent;color:#222;width:100%;height:40px;line-height:1;font-size:18px;display:flex;align-items:center;justify-content:center;cursor:pointer}.qty__btn:hover{background:#00000008}.qty__btn:active{transform:translateY(.5px)}.qty__input[data-qty-input]{border:0;background:transparent;color:#222;text-align:center;width:100%;height:40px;padding:0;font-size:16px;font-weight:500;-moz-appearance:textfield;-webkit-appearance:textfield;appearance:textfield}.qty__input::-webkit-outer-spin-button,.qty__input::-webkit-inner-spin-button{-webkit-appearance:none;margin:0}.qty__btn:focus-visible,.qty__input:focus-visible{outline:2px solid #2a6ef7;outline-offset:2px;border-radius:2px}.qty[aria-disabled=true],.qty[disabled]{opacity:.5;pointer-events:none}.qty--sm{grid-template-columns:40px minmax(56px,auto) 40px}.qty--sm .qty__btn,.qty--sm .qty__input{height:34px}#custom-popup{position:fixed;z-index:9999;top:0;left:0;width:100%;height:100%;background:#00000080}#custom-popup.is-open{display:block!important}.popup-backdrop{display:flex;align-items:center;justify-content:center;height:100%;outline:none}.popup-content-backdrop{background:#fff;padding:30px 30px 0;max-width:750px;width:90%;position:relative;box-shadow:0 0 10px #00000040;height:85%;overflow:scroll}.popup-close{position:absolute;top:10px;right:10px;background:#005094;color:#fff;border:none;border-radius:50%;width:30px;height:30px;font-size:16px;cursor:pointer;padding:0}.popup-close.popbtn__footer{position:static;border-radius:0;width:100%;padding:0 20px;color:#000;background:none;border:1px solid #dedede;max-width:100px;display:block;margin-left:auto;margin-top:-25px;margin-bottom:20px}#custom-popup .globo-description{font-size:10px}#globo-formbuilder-125758 .globo-form-app .globo-form-control .help-text.globo-description{color:#000!important;font-size:13px!important}#globo-formbuilder-125758 .globo-form-control .help-block.error{color:#fff;background:#b0191a!important;padding:3px 0;font-weight:700}#globo-formbuilder-125758 .errors{background:#fff!important}#globo-formbuilder-125758 .title.globo-heading{color:#0052bd!important;text-align:center;font-family:Twentieth Century,sans-serif!important;font-size:35px!important;font-weight:700!important}#globo-formbuilder-125758 .label-content{font-weight:700;font-size:14px}#globo-formbuilder-125758 .globo-list-control{margin-top:10px!important}#globo-formbuilder-125758 .description.globo-description a{color:#0052bd!important}#globo-formbuilder-125758 .description.globo-description p{font-size:11px!important}#globo-formbuilder-125758 .action.submit.classic-button{text-align:center;font-family:Twentieth Century,sans-serif!important;font-size:20px!important;padding:15px 0;margin-bottom:15px}#globo-formbuilder-125758 .globo-form-app .message+.footer{margin-top:0}#globo-formbuilder-125758 .globo-form-app .message.success{background:#c3e0be!important;color:#000!important}#globo-formbuilder-125758 .checkbox-wrapper{padding-left:0;display:flex;align-items:center}#globo-formbuilder-125758 .checkbox-wrapper .checkbox-input{display:block;height:15px;width:15px;flex:none;border-radius:0!important;box-shadow:none;margin-right:7px!important;accent-color:#0854b6;margin-top:4px}#globo-formbuilder-125758 .checkbox-wrapper .checkbox-label:after,#globo-formbuilder-125758 .checkbox-wrapper .checkbox-label:before,#globo-formbuilder-125758 .radio-wrapper .radio-label:after,#globo-formbuilder-125758 .radio-wrapper .radio-label:before{display:none}#custom-popup .globo-form-control .radio-wrapper{gap:5px}.custom_banner{color:#000!important;padding:10px 40px;text-align:left;cursor:pointer;width:100%;margin:20px auto;border-radius:0;display:flex;align-items:center;border:5px solid #eeeeee;max-width:100%;text-decoration:none!important;justify-content:center}.custom_banner .plain_text{margin-right:auto}.custom_banner .icon2{display:flex;position:relative;width:150px}.custom_banner .icon2 img{top:0;right:0;height:auto}.custom_banner svg{width:60px;height:60px}.custom_banner span.plain_text{font-size:21px;font-weight:900;text-transform:uppercase;line-height:30px}.custom_banner span span{background:#aa1806;color:#fff;padding:10px 15px;text-align:center;font-size:15px;font-weight:700;display:inline-block;line-height:initial;letter-spacing:1px}.custom_banner strong{display:block;font-size:30px;text-transform:uppercase;font-weight:900;color:#000;margin-bottom:10px}#bis-popup{position:fixed;top:0;right:0;bottom:0;left:0;z-index:99999;display:flex;align-items:center;justify-content:center;padding:1.5rem;background:#0000008c}#bis-popup.hidden{display:none!important}.bis-popup__inner{position:relative;max-width:450px;width:100%;background:#fff;padding:24px 24px 20px;box-shadow:0 18px 45px #00000040;box-sizing:border-box}.bis-popup__inner h2{margin:0 0 .5rem;font-size:26px;font-weight:700;color:#0153be}.bis-popup__inner h2 span{text-transform:uppercase}.bis-popup__inner p{margin:0 0 1rem;font-size:.95rem;color:#000}.bis-popup__inner p span{font-weight:600}.bis-popup__inner .bis-btn{display:block;width:100%;background:#0153be;border:none;color:#fff;padding:10px;font-size:16px;font-weight:500;letter-spacing:1px;margin-top:20px}.bis-popup__inner .bis-selection{font-weight:500;margin-top:20px;display:block}.bis-popup__inner .bis-selection span{font-weight:400}.bis-close{position:absolute;top:10px;right:10px;background:#0052bd;border:none;color:#fff;width:30px;height:30px;border-radius:50%;display:flex;align-items:center;justify-content:center;cursor:pointer}.bis-close svg{fill:#fff}.bis-close:hover,.bis-close:focus-visible{color:#333;outline:none}#bis-form{margin-top:.5rem}.bis-field{margin-bottom:.75rem}.bis-label{display:block;margin-bottom:.25rem;font-size:.9rem;font-weight:500;color:#333}#bis-email{width:100%;box-sizing:border-box;padding:.6rem .75rem;border:1px solid #cccccc;font-size:.95rem}#bis-email:focus-visible{outline:2px solid #0052bd;outline-offset:1px;border-color:#0052bd}.bis-submit{display:inline-flex;align-items:center;justify-content:center;padding:.6rem 1.4rem;border-radius:999px;border:none;font-size:.95rem;font-weight:600;cursor:pointer;background-color:#0052bd;color:#fff;transition:background-color .15s ease,transform .1s ease}.bis-submit:hover:not(:disabled),.bis-submit:focus-visible:not(:disabled){background-color:#003f93;transform:translateY(-1px);outline:none}.bis-submit:disabled{cursor:not-allowed;opacity:.7}#bis-message{margin-top:.75rem;font-size:.9rem;color:#155724}#ProductModal img{height:auto}@media screen and (min-width: 650px){.product-single{display:flex}.sticky_gallery{display:block;position:sticky;top:3rem;z-index:1}.template-product .page-container{overflow:visible}.template-product .main-content{margin-top:0;padding-top:50px}}@media screen & (min-width: 550px),screen and (min-width:550px){.rebuy-product-media img{max-height:200px!important}}@media screen and (max-width: 1000px) and (min-width: 768px){.rebuy-product-actions{display:block!important}.rebuy-product-actions .product-quantity{width:100%;margin:0 0 20px!important}}@media screen and (max-width: 1199px){.custom_banner strong{font-size:25px!important}.custom_banner span{font-size:19px!important}.custom_banner span span{font-size:15px!important}}@media screen and (max-width: 950px){.swatch_set{width:33.33%}.custom_banner strong{font-size:20px!important}.custom_banner span{font-size:16px!important;line-height:25px!important}.custom_banner span span{font-size:14px!important;padding:2px 10px}}@media screen and (max-width: 800px) and (min-width: 640px){.custom_banner span{font-size:14px!important;line-height:20px!important}.custom_banner strong{font-size:15px!important}.custom_banner span span{font-size:12px!important;padding:2px 10px}}@media screen and (max-width: 639px){#popup-title{font-size:25px;margin:0 0 10px}.custom_banner{margin-left:-5px;overflow:hidden;max-width:100%;justify-content:center;padding:10px}.custom_banner .icon2{margin-top:-10px;margin-bottom:-10px}.product-form__item,.preorder__description{padding:0!important}}@media screen and (max-width: 550px){.ColorSwatchGrid{grid-template-columns:repeat(auto-fill,minmax(84px,1fr))}.ColorTile__Thumb{width:60px;height:60px}}@media (max-width: 480px){.bis-popup__inner{padding:20px 16px 16px}.bis-popup__inner h2{font-size:1.2rem;padding-right:20px}}
/*# sourceMappingURL=/cdn/shop/t/90/assets/main-product.css.map */
